Image reconstruction using matlab linkedin slideshare. Revims requires a zstack of 2d binary masks, obtained by segmenting a sequence of fluorescent images acquired by scanning the. Thus it is widely used in clinical diagnose and imageguided surgery. The objective of this thesis is to present an automatic 3d reconstruction technique that uses only stereo images of a scene. It automatically installs java 3d if it is missing.
Reconstruction of freehand 3d ultrasound based on kernel. A 3d image reconstruction model from multiple images. Simply update fiji and the multiviewreconstruction pipeline will be available under plugins multiview reconstruction multiview reconstruction application. Opensource image reconstruction of superresolution structured illumination microscopy data in imagej. This is the highest quality 3d reconstruction from 1 image research i have seen yet. From single image to image set, ieee computer vision and pattern recognition workshop cvprw on analysis and modeling of faces and gestures amfg, 2019. Threedimensional 3d reconstruction of capsule endoscopic images has been attempted for a long time to obtain more information on small bowel structures. Imod is a set of image processing, modeling and display programs used for tomographic reconstruction and for 3d reconstruction of em serial sections and optical sections. The topic of obtaining 3d models from images is a fairly new research. If you downloaded fiji directly, it is already included. How can i construct a 3d image of selected stacks of a. Import image sequence \\select the file in the folderopen\\set sequence optionsok. For a given radiation dose it is desirable to reconstruct images with the lowest.
Simple neurite tracer is one of only a few truly open source, crossplatform applications for semiautomated neuron tracing in 3d image stacks. While the basic mathematics of the radon transformation and its inverse in two or more dimensions is a solved problem, the practical aspects of image reconstruction of noisy, corrupted, or limited tomographic data is a major driver for current developments. Citeseerx document details isaac councill, lee giles, pradeep teregowda. Quantitative image reconstruction for totalbody pet. The essence of an image is a projection from a 3d scene onto a 2d plane, during which process the depth is lost. The values of the ncc reference image between spot and visual images to estimate the best corresponding points, therefore, better camera parameters. Download platform independent to install imagej on a computer with java preinstalled, or to upgrade to the latest full distribution including macros, plugins and luts, download the zip archive 6mb and extract the imagej directory. In this paper, we propose a mechanism to reconstruct 3 d model through the delicate corresponding points using 3 d patches. The 3d reconstruction consists of the following sections. The deconvolution is an imageprocessing technique that restores the effective specimen representation for a 3d microscopy images. When 3d reconstruction meets ubiquitous rgbd images. An accurated image segmentation method based on colour and geometric characteristics of the pallet is proposed.
Here you are a demo screencast separated into two different videos 15 min in total showing many of the features of the 3d viewer. Biomat, biomat, plugins for 3d image preprocessing and detection of fibres in 3d image. Tested with 20 rf data sets, each set of 20 scan lines. The purpose of this chapter is to explain the underlying concepts of the most common image reconstruction methods. Image reconstruction can be performed using a 3d version of the filtered backprojection formulas 6 and 7 given in section 3.
The multiview reconstruction software package enables users to register, fuse, deconvolve and view multiview microscopy images first box. For the 3d parallel lineintegral projections and parallel planeintegral projections, there exist the central slice theorems, from which the image reconstruction algorithms can be derived. Index terms 3d image reconstruction, computer vision. Zhang x, zhou j, badawi r d and qi j 2014b fully 3d image reconstruction and quantitative correction for a totalbody pet scanner ieee nuclear science symp. In 3d, we will consider the parallel lineintegral projections, parallel planeintegral projections, and conebeam lineintegral projections, separately. This plugin acts as a roimanager for 3d objects, the image can be segmented directly within the plugin via the 3d segment button typically the objects would have been segmented with the 3d objects counter plugin. This plugin offers hardwareaccelerated visualization possibilities for image stacks, using the java 3d library. Stacks can be displayed as texturebased volume renderings, surfaces or orthoslices.
Image reconstruction an overview sciencedirect topics. Now the 2d images will be compiled to form a 3d one. The integration of the multiview reconstruction and the bigdataviewer is available through the fiji updater. I would like to look at the data in 3d and maybe analyze. Tong, accurate 3d face reconstruction with weaklysupervised learning. Learn more about 2d to 3d, image processing, inverse perspective mapping, ipm, camera, image perspective, image projection, homography, computer vision, camera theory image processing toolbox, computer vision toolbox. If for whatever reason, you need your voxels 3d pixels to be cubic, so that x,y,z is scaled equally, a particularly lazy solution would be to use the function imresize.
Data acquisition and image reconstruction for 3d pet. Documentation tiago ferreiras comprehensive imagej user guide is available as an 8mb pdf document and as a zip archive. Fiji is an image processing package a batteriesincluded distribution of imagej, bundling many plugins which facilitate scientific image analysis. The kill borders and fill holes operations are also provided as plugins. Squeeze is an image reconstruction software package for optical interferometry developed by fabien baron of georgia state university and distributed under an open source gpl v3 license. So a difference of density is between rock and burrow sufficient for to be. Squeeze is an image reconstruction software package for optical interferometry developed by fabien baron of georgia state university. They are computationally extensive requiring highend processors and huge memory capacities.
For threedimensional algorithms, the authors derive exact and approximate inversion formulas for specific imaging devices and describe their algorithmic implementation which by and large parallels the twodimensional algorithms. Burrows are not empty, they are filled with rock, but slightly different to the enclosing rock. Im trying to reconstruct a 3d volume from the 2d images provided in this study. The latest release of the plugin can be downloaded from the 3d. The latest release of the plugin can be downloaded from the 3d viewer website. Image processing, image analysis, 3d, 4d, 5d, lscm, microscopy. Image reconstruction for hard field tomography is a continuously developing field. Hernandez 04 silhouette and stereo fusion for 3d object modeling. Walls and the central rod of phantom are reconstructed in a very good way. Freed is an integrated software, offering in a single graphical user interface all the functionalities required for 3d modeling. For example, in emission tomography, f represents the 3d spatial distribution of a.
The package contains tools for assembling and aligning data within multiple types and sizes of image stacks, viewing 3d data from any orientation, and modeling and display of. Daniel cremers for a human, it is usually an easy task to get an idea of the 3d structure shown in an image. Image reconstruction in ct is a mathematical process that generates tomographic images from xray projection data acquired at many different angles around the patient. A team of researchers from the university of nottingham and kingston university in the uk have developed a new algorithm that can transform a 2d photo of a face into a pretty accurate 3d image. Mathematical methods in image reconstruction society for. Freed is a threedimensional 3d reconstruction and modeling software. I could drag and drop the folder containing 1900 images in fiji. A montage will allow the 3d dataset to be visualized in 2d, but results in each frame being very small.
The software is designed for lightsheet fluorescence microscopy lsfm, second box, but is applicable to any form of three or higher dimensional imaging modalities like confocal timeseries or multicolor stacks. Data or image reconstruction refers to the process of generating axial images from projection data, fig 3. What is the best software for 3d reconstruction of 2d. Our segmentation tool is mainly made for manual segmentation, so it may not be what you are looking for, but we can help you with the 3d reconstruction of the segmented images. Direct scanlines mapping for ultrasound 3d image reconstruction. A generic tool for highthroughput 3d image analysis for studying nuclear organization. The 3d viewer uses java 3d to provide hardwareaccelerated 3d visualization of image stacks as.
When 3d reconstruction meets ubiquitous rgbd images quanshi zhang y, xuan song, xiaowei shao, huijing zhaoz, and ryosuke shibasakiy yuniversity of tokyo, zpeking university abstract 3d reconstruction from a single image is a classical problem in computer vision. When using the 3d roi manager plugin for publication, please refer to. Jul 07, 2014 a simple guide to use imagej, an open source software for 3d reconstructions of neurons with plugin simple neurite tracer. I want to use imagej to realize ct 3d reconstruction from projections based on filteredbackprojection algorithm. Voxelview software from vital images for 3d reconstruction of deconvolutionlab is an imagej plugin to deconvolve 3d images. There is also the volume viewer, which you have to download from the imagej plugins website. What is the best software for 3d reconstruction of 2d confocal image stacks. However, as the data scanning of freehandstyle is subjective, the collected bscan images. For an easy, userfriendly reconstruction, 123catch seems to be used the most. I have a stack of 2d confocal live cell fluorescence images. Pdf 3d processing and analysis with imagej researchgate. However, as the data scanning of freehandstyle is subjective, the. Commonly used 3d reconstruction is based on two or more images, although it may employ only one image in some cases.
Tested with 75 rf considering the experimental results, we can see. But i downloaded the images, and once opened a stack is in around 6go. Aug 28, 2014 freehand threedimensional 3d ultrasound has the advantages of flexibility for allowing clinicians to manipulate the ultrasound probe over the examined body surface with less constraint in comparison with other scanning protocols. Moreover, the application computes the 3d position and orientation of the pallet and generates the vehicle trajectory to fork it. How can i construct a 3d image of selected stacks of a confocal. Due to the loss of one dimension in the projection process, the estimation of the true 3d geometry is difficult and a so called illposed problem, because usually infinitely many different. It is the reverse process of obtaining 2d images from 3d scenes. Both work for 2d and 3d images of 8, 16 or 32 bits.
Freehand threedimensional 3d ultrasound has the advantages of flexibility for allowing clinicians to manipulate the ultrasound probe over the examined body surface with less constraint in comparison with other scanning protocols. Opengl 5d visualizer mip and dvr reconstruction new. Thus, further prior knowledge or user input is needed in order to recover or infer any depth information. Hi emilio, i would just like to point you to our homepage. An encodingdecoding type of neural network to encode the 3d structure of a shape from a 2d image and then. Axial data sets can be viewed for interpretation or used to create multiplanar or 3d images. It allows to generate, process and analyze 3d point and surface models from stacks of 2d images. Additionally plot entitled original it is presented how the ideal image reconstruction should look like at z6. A zseries is generally difficult to represent as a 2d image for publication purposes. Abstract this paper describes a vision system to detect the 3d position of pallets for autonomous forklift vehicles. A set of prospective imagej plugins is maintained by the group for 3d microscopy, analysis and modeling of the laboratory for concrete and construction chemistry at empa dubendorf, switzerland.
Then use the add image button to import the objects into the 3d roimanager the measurements and options can be set in 3d manager options the. A, 34, 904 2017 squeeze image reconstruction software. The package contains tools for assembling and aligning data within multiple types and sizes of image stacks, viewing 3 d data from any orientation, and modeling and display of. Shenghao wang shenghao wang national synchrotron radiation laboratory university of science and technology of china 230029, hefei anhui, china.
The estimation of 3d geometry from a single image is a special case of image based 3d reconstruction from several images, but is considerably more difficult since depth cannot be estimated from pixel correspondences. Dear all i have take images by using z stack in olympus confocal microscope all files are in oib format how can i construct 3d image by using image j. One alternative is the farsight toolkit, and its trace editor, which, while having some more sophisticated segmentation methods, is more difficult to install and use. Hi imagej users and developers, we are trying to reconstruct the 3d structure of a mice organ from about 200 sections of about 1 um thickness. Foci picker3d finds local maxima in 2d and 3d images. The 3d viewer uses java 3d to provide hardwareaccelerated 3d visualization of image stacks as volumes, surfaces and orthoslices. Image reconstruction has fundamental impacts on image quality and therefore on radiation dose. Imagebased 3d reconstruction imagebased 3d reconstruction contact. Mathematical methods in image reconstruction provides a very detailed description of twodimensional algorithms.
Photogrammetry has been around for quite a bit so have reconstruction applications. Opensource image reconstruction of superresolution. An encodingdecoding type of neural network to encode the 3d structure. Computer vision group imagebased 3d reconstruction. Computer vision and image understanding, special issue on modelbased and imagebased 3d scene representation for interactive visualization, vol. I need help to reconstruct in 3d a burrow system that is inside of a rock. We have worked on plugins regarding segmentation and 3d reconstruction. Does any one has this plugins or know how to do it with imagej.
Shows the mean time and memory usage for 3d ultrasound image reconstruction using conventional and our method. In recent years, the computeraided reconstruction of a patients 3d anatomy based on a single or few xray images has therefore received increasing interest 10,23,24,25. Several of the imageprocessing algorithms developed at the mosaic. Reconstruction and visualization from multiple sections revims, an opensource, userfriendly software for automatically estimating volume and several other features of 3d multicellular aggregates i. Introduction to the language of threedimensional imaging. Synopsis of image reconstruction this book treats image reconstruction as an inverse problem of the following form. Z project is a method of analyzing a stack by applying different projection methods to the pixels. The obtained images were stitched in order to get full images of all sections the images were imported to fiji as a stack and viewed in 3d viewer.
1038 1562 705 835 1516 1492 1599 1364 575 1050 1330 1042 449 46 73 888 455 1591 424 364 1033 930 289 1369 1233 1214 702 737 464